Subject: DR drill Thursday — DNS flakiness

Team: during tomorrow's disaster-recovery drill for Larkwell, expect intermittent DNS resolution failures on the failover cluster. Root cause is a stale resolver cache on the Quillby edge nodes; fix is queued. Do not escalate drill-only alerts. If the vault node fails to resolve, switch to the cached hosts file and unseal manually. Use the recovery passphrase below to unseal.

recovery phrase for bahaf-yahip: ulaion-istys-praok-ulaiel-quenix-holox-ulaox-praox-quenix-eliius-sileth-sorax-soriel-holax

# InkLedger Environments

InkLedger, our PDF invoice renderer, runs in three environments: dev, staging, and production. Each environment has its own font cache, template bucket, and render queue. New team members should verify staging parity before promoting any template change. Please read each setting carefully before editing anything. The staging environment currently uses the following configuration values.

deployment values, yadup-tajof:
oliath:
  log_level: debug
  metrics_host: metrics.oliath.zemvarlabs.internal
  pool_size: 4

// WS_COMPRESSION_LEVEL controls permessage-deflate for the Lattimer gateway.
// Level 6 cut bandwidth ~40% in our Brennock staging runs, but CPU on the
// edge pods rose enough that we capped concurrent negotiations. Level 3 is
// the compromise: modest savings, negligible latency impact, and no memory
// spikes under the Fenwick load profile. Do not raise this without re-running
// the soak suite, since context takeover multiplies per-connection buffers.
// The soak run that validated this setting is recorded below.

build token for fajop-kageg: htk14_a2d40227103e0f